Powershell Module for working with Azure DevOps
Download the files into a specific folder and then run the script ".\Import-AzDoModules.ps1". This will import all of the modules correctly so they can be executed like any standard powershell command. After this, use the Connect-AzDo module to create a connection to your Azure DevOps instance. This will create a connection and setup the environment so all other calls can be made without needed to pass connection details in explicity.
This module provides a way to work with most of Azure DevOps from PowerShell. It is broken out by functional areas (Builds, Libraries, Projects, Releases, Repos, Security, and Work Items).

This script will do a bulk import from a CSV file into a specific Azure DevOps Variable group.
Parameters
- ProjectUrlThe full URL to the Azure DevOps Project
- csvFileThe full path to the csv file (see below for format)
- VariableGroupNameThe name of the variable group in the library to work with
- EnvrionmentNameFilterThe specific environment to import (set to * to import everything in the csv file)
- PATA valid personal access token with permissions to create/update a variable group
- ResetTells the script to clear out all existing values in the variable group before importing new value
- ForceTells the script to create the variable group if it does not already exist
CSV File Format
The format of the CSV file must be as follows
"Variable","Value","Env"
Example:
SomeVariable, SomeValue, DEV01
SomeVariable, SomeValue, DEV02
SomeVariable, SomeValue, UAT
SomeVariable, SomeValue, PROD
